hey why not, i attended 86Fest last year and will be attending 86Fest this year.

A little about me: my name is Jimi, Im a U.S. Marine and i am currently stationed up in 29 palms and am a part of the IE86 Club. I bought the car back in july of 2012 about a week and a half after i got back from my deployment. Since then ive been working hard on making my car get the most out of how light it is. My goal with the car was to further improve on the lightness of the car by removing rotational mass in key areas, freeing up the restriction of flow, and regaining the power lost throughout the drivetrain and making the most out of the NA motor which not only makes the care a more efficient and more enjoyable driving experience but also have that performance that it was lacking in its stock form. My car is a constant work in progress and although have been set back many times, i keep on pushing forward to continue the progress of trying to make the car an impressive performance machine. I drive my car a lot it is my daily driver for work and for trips, i am sitting at almost 34,000 miles on the Odometer. I also drive a lot from 29 palms to chula vista california and back so as far as exposure in the real world it does get it. I do also track my car as i have visited Willow Springs often and will be going to other track venues as time goes on.
